I eat fast food once a blu moon.. but 2day we went to KFC. As im walking out, were driving towards a McDonalds, i see the sign "McRib" so i go, WOAH, McRibs i want 1.. it was the best thing i ever ate @ a fast food joint.. i had to have another 1, but didnt wana waste my money..
*theyre limited so i figured id stock up on alot now LOL
anyone else like them.. or ever try'd them?